Background:
            Persons who were married following publication of banns in their parish churches were not required to have a marriage licence, and thus did not post a bond.  Those wishing to be married by licence were required to have two bonds posted affirming that there was no lawful impediment to the marriage.
            
Contents:
            The series contains marriage bonds and marriage licence correspondence. The bonds are arranged in a numbered sequence, but grouped by year with each year forming a volume.  The last reel contains eight pages of marriage licences for 1843 and 1844.

Notes:
Part Of: The Lower Canada Marriage Bonds are contained in Volumes 29-41A of the larger series of miscellaneous records known as Bonds, Licences and Certificates, 1763-1867, consisting of 138 volumes.
